 AS a town bus driver in Goroka, I was so happy when the many potholes in town were patched up recently. But amazingly, it was not really patched with coal tar for permanent sealing. It was just patched with gravel and that is not wise. Rainy weather will cause the potholes to return when vehicles go to and fro over it. It is also a waste of money to pay for two contractors; one for gravel and another for coal tar. Just pay for one to do permanent sealing and that is it. I appeal to the governor to think wisely before acting.
